Location, availability, and awareness can build barriers between children and health care. Low-income children have a high rate of untreated tooth decay. Effective treatment for asthma and diabetes is a complicated problem. The resources for early intervention for medically and developmentally fragile children are taxed. Our growing population of Latino children faces its own set of barriers to care because of insurance eligibility, language and income levels. Now diabetes and dental care, medications and mental health all receive attention in the variety of projects community agencies are running with our support. And the list is growing. Projects that can overcome other barriers that stand between children and health services they need continue to be a funding priority for us.
